BODY CORPORATE AND COMMUNITY MANAGEMENT ACT 1997 - SECT 259
Conduct of specialist mediation and conciliation sessions
259 Conduct of specialist mediation and conciliation sessions
(1) The mediation or conciliation session must be conducted as quickly and
with as little formality and technicality as possible.
(2) A person who is
not a party to the application may attend and take part in the session if the
dispute resolution officer is satisfied the person may help resolve the
dispute.
(3) The session must be held in private.
(4) A person may use an
interpreter in the session.
(5) Evidence of anything said or done about the
dispute in a mediation session is inadmissible in a proceeding.
(6) Evidence
of anything said or done in a conciliation session is inadmissible in a
proceeding, unless the proceeding is an adjudication and the parties have
consented, under section 249 , to the dispute resolution officer conducting
the adjudication.
(7) The mediation or conciliation session may be terminated
at any time by the dispute resolution officer.
